Present: J. Kalden, M. Orst, T. Fennig. Purpose: second-source search for the resin compound used in the Arboril housing line. Current sole supplier, Quenfield Polymers, flagged capacity limits through next year. Shortlist narrowed to three candidates; site audits of two complete. Target: qualified second source by Q2. Sales leads should avoid committing to volume uplifts on Arboril until qualification closes. Kalden to circulate audit findings next week. The supplier decision connects to plans summarised below.

management briefing: Only 33 of the 205 pilot accounts renewed Kasath, so a churn review is set for October 17. Weniusek Logistics is in early talks to buy Holethax Freight for about $345.6 million.

# Flaglight Rollouts — Approvals

Quick version for on-call: any rollout touching more than 5% of traffic needs an approval in Flaglight before the ramp continues. Kill switches don't need approval — just flip them and note it in the incident channel. Scheduled ramps pause automatically if error budget burns hot. If you're stuck at 2 a.m. with a pending approval, there's one person authorized to override, and that's the approver below.

account owner for tagep-bafof: Norael Gilax Juleth

Onboarding note — Night shift: Landlord site audit

Greymantle Estates, our landlord, conducts a quarterly site audit, usually overnight to avoid disrupting daytime operations. Their auditor arrives between 23:00 and 01:00, presents a Greymantle identity card, and must be logged in the night register before being admitted. Escort them at all times; they may photograph corridors and fire exits but not office interiors. To let them through the service entrance, use the pass code below.

badge for yahif-bahaf: bdg-XUBUM-7